diff --git a/tests/FILEFORMAT b/tests/FILEFORMAT
index 8e3f6ce772f49aa219401fe03d47a0e01c2da8a8..3c21be195e36d4f217e2028b5835cf08c99e8db6 100644
--- a/tests/FILEFORMAT
+++ b/tests/FILEFORMAT
@@ -80,10 +80,15 @@ have it return that the file doesn't exist
special purpose server-command to control its behavior *after* the
reply is sent
+For HTTP/HTTPS, these are supported:
+
+wait [secs]
+ - Pause for the given time
Special-commands for the server.
For FTP, these are supported:
+
REPLY [command] [return value] [response string]
- Changes how the server responds to the [command]
COUNT [command] [num]
@@ -103,7 +108,7 @@ SLOWDOWN
PASVBADIP - makes PASV send back an illegal IP in its 227 response
- Send back a bad IP in the PASV response
-For HTTP:
+For HTTP/HTTPS:
auth_required - if this is set and a POST/PUT is made without auth, the
server will NOT wait for the full request body to get sent
idle - do nothing after receiving the request, just "sit idle"
@@ -145,6 +150,7 @@ ipv6
large_file
libz
netrc_debug
+NSS
OpenSSL
SSL